The Role: Our Welfare Services division provides a variety of waste services from small portable toilets to much larger industrial projects such as septic tanks to a range of customers across the country and, as a growing division we are looking for a Tanker Driver. The Class 2 Tanker Driver will be responsible for the removal of waste from customer sites and the delivery of non-potable water. The driver must ensure that tankers are in a safe working position prior to the emptying of toilets and ensure that they are emptied in a safe working manner, in line with environmental and H&S regulations. You will manage all deliveries and associated paperwork on our bespoke software systems and all training on this is provided. Successful applicants should demonstrate the following: Significant experience working within an HGV driving role loading, delivering and collecting equipment from customer sites is essential Class 2 driving licence, Driver CPC with a minimum of 35 hours completed and valid Digital Tachograph card An understanding of Health & Safety protocols and the ability to follow these guidelines in the workplace Excellent customer service skills and the ability to manage customer queries in a professional manner Experience working within the Welfare industry is highly desirable What We Offer & Why Join Us?
